desorb

verb de·sorb \(ˌ)dē-ˈsrb, -ˈzrb\

Definition of DESORB

transitive verb
:  to remove (a sorbed substance) by the reverse of adsorption or absorption
ADVERTISEMENT

First Known Use of DESORB

1924
